Starsector API
Loading...
Searching...
No Matches
ApplyDamageResultAPI.java
Go to the documentation of this file.
1package com.fs.starfarer.api.combat.listeners;
2
3import com.fs.starfarer.api.combat.DamageType;
4
5public interface ApplyDamageResultAPI {
10 void setDamageToHull(float damageToHull);
11 void setTotalDamageToArmor(float totalDamageToArmor);
12 void setDamageToPrimaryArmorCell(float damageToPrimaryArmorCell);
13 void setDamageToShields(float damageToShields);
14 float getEmpDamage();
15 void setEmpDamage(float empDamage);
17 void setType(DamageType type);
19 void setOverMaxDamageToShields(float overMaxDamageToShields);
20
21 boolean isDps();
22 void setDps(boolean isDps);
23
24}
void setOverMaxDamageToShields(float overMaxDamageToShields)
void setDamageToPrimaryArmorCell(float damageToPrimaryArmorCell)